Season 4, inspired by Julia Quinn’s An Offer from a Gentleman, has always teased a Cinderella retelling with deeper emotional stakes. Benedict, the artistic, free-spirited Bridgerton brother, meets his match in Sophie Baek, the resilient lady’s maid with a secret noble lineage. Their story begins at Violet Bridgerton’s iconic masquerade ball, where disguises level the playing field. Sophie, transformed into the ethereal “Lady in Silver” in a shimmering gown with intricate silver detailing, captivates Benedict during a charged waltz and a stolen stairwell moment of raw passion.

The chemistry between Luke Thompson and Yerin Ha crackles from the first glanceâhis playful curiosity meeting her guarded fire. But reality crashes in when the clock strikes midnight, and Sophie flees, leaving only a silver glove behind. Benedict’s obsessive search for the mystery woman unfolds across Part 1, while Sophie endures the cruelty of her stepmother Araminta and navigates life in service, eventually finding employment with the Bridgertons themselves.
The midseason finale (Episode 4) hits like a thunderbolt: After tender countryside momentsâincluding that viral kite-flying scene symbolizing freedomâBenedict, still blind to Sophie’s true identity as the Lady in Silver, confesses his feelings in a heated embrace. Then comes the infamous line: “Be my mistress.” Sophie, devastated by the reminder of her place in society, flees without a word, leaving Benedict stunned and fans in uproar.

This public wedding diverges from the book, where their union happens off-page with Benedict simply declaring Sophie his wife “in his heart.” The showrunners wisely amplify the drama, giving viewers the visual spectacle fans craved.
